Handover: FeedCheck validator (Marlowe to Ines). Cron runs hourly; failures page support, not eng. Common issue: malformed enclosure tags from Podhaven uploads — rerun with --lenient and it clears. Schema cache lives on the valet box; restart the daemon if stale entries pile up. Dashboards are under the Castellan group. Nothing else is flaky right now. If the valet box reboots, the config vault relocks and the validator stalls silently, so watch the hourly tick. To unseal the vault after a reboot, enter the passphrase below.

unlock words, fawig-bagef: olidor-holir-istox-holath-tamys-quenion-giliel

Subject: Memtrace cut-over complete

Team,

Cut-over to Memtrace v2 for GPU memory profiling finished last night. Old v1 agents are disabled; any tickets referencing v1 dashboards should be closed as resolved-by-migration. Sampling overhead is now under 2% and allocation traces include kernel names. Known gap: profiles older than 30 days were not migrated. Point customers at the v2 docs for setup questions. For reference when troubleshooting, the agent now runs with the following configuration.

settings of bagaf-bawip:
[aldax]
port = 5000
region = south-4
host = aldax.brasklabs.corp
team = brivan
timeout_ms = 2000
retries = 2

Hey! Welcome to the on-call rotation for Snapgrove's thumbnail pipeline. Quick heads-up for plugin authors on the list: the generation queue backs up fast when oversized source images come in, so your plugin should respect the 20MB cap or jobs get parked in the retry lane. If you see stuck thumbnails, check the retry lane first — it's almost always that. Troubleshooting steps and queue dashboards are all collected on this page.

wiki page, fawef-hahap: https://gitlab.qirvanworks.corp/view/browse/display/962456f900a8

**Ticket: VELP-2291 — Connection failures after stale-cache fix**

Postmortem follow-up. The Velpont cache layer was serving expired DSN entries, so clients kept dialing a decommissioned replica. Fix shipped in 4.2.1; cache TTL now 60s. If a customer still reports timeouts, have them flush the local cache and confirm they resolve to the current primary, reachable via the connection string below.

database URL for hawip-kagap: redis://rusok_svc:bMCaqek7MRWIOJ@db-8501.zarqeltech.corp:5432/sileth